NEMCC award-winning Adult Education opens doors to healthcare opportunities
BOONEVILLE, Miss. -- (08/13/2025) — For adults seeking a second chance at success, Northeast Mississippi Community College's award-winning Adult Education department is proving to be a life-changing resource.
Dedicated to empowering and elevating the citizens of the Magnolia State, the program helps students earn their High School Equivalency Test (HiSET) diploma while also preparing them for in-demand careers.
Geared especially toward single parents and adults over the age of 18, Northeast's Adult Education program is more than just a classroom experience -- it is a steppingstone toward a better future.
One of the standout components of the program is Mississippi Integrated Basic Education and Skills Training (MIBEST), which is now enrolling students interested in becoming Certified Nursing Assistants (CNA) or Certified Medical Administrative Assistants (CMAA).
As a workforce and economic development initiative, MIBEST is designed to help Mississippians move from the economic sidelines into sustainable, rewarding careers.
MIBEST blends HiSET preparation with career training, allowing students to work toward a diploma and an industry-recognized credential at the same time.
Tuition scholarships are available, eliminating one of the most common barriers for those eager to take the next step in their education and career.
